Explanation:
it enforce positive behavior beacause Mulan is trying to be someone else in her family's sake because not being what the other girls are is disgracful. It's kind of the way things are today: if you want to "fit in" you have to be someone who you are not therefor giving you the hard decision of excepting yourself and being who you truly are inside. Mulan is trying to make that decision and basing it on her reflection she can't deny who she really is.
